You can expect a carbon steel pan to be appreciably lighter than cast iron, with better non-stick properties. In short: all the benefits of cast iron, but lighter and prettier.
Cookware comes pre-seasoned with extra-virgin coconut oil and are ready for cooking right out of the box. The seasoning present will darken and accumulate over time leading to a more uniform shiny black appearance.
